Golden Gophers Outmaneuvered by Hawkeyes' Offensive Onslaught at Carver-Hawkeye Arena

The Iowa Hawkeyes, ranked 4th, showcased their dominance on the court with a resounding 94-71 victory over the Golden Gophers. The Hawkeyes improved their record to an impressive tally while the visitors from Minnesota left with more to desire in their performance.


Minnesota Golden Gophers VS Iowa Hawkeyes

From the onset, the Iowa team set a high tempo at Carver-Hawkeye Arena, outscoring their opponents in each quarter. The home side's offensive efficiency was evident as they shot an exceptional 58 percent from the field and an impressive 77 percent on two-point attempts. Their prowess beyond the arc was also notable with a solid 38 percent shooting, contributing significantly to their total score.


The Hawkeyes' teamwork shone through with a remarkable 23 assists, facilitating fluid ball movement that kept the Golden Gophers defense on its heels throughout. This collaborative effort was complemented by aggressive defense leading to eight steals and two blocks, further stifling Minnesota's efforts.


Iowa's rebounding game was equally strong as they pulled down 43 boards compared to Minnesota's 32. The home team capitalized on second-chance opportunities scoring 15 points from such plays. Despite committing more turnovers than their counterparts (18), Iowa managed to maintain control of the game flow and utilized fast breaks effectively adding another layer of pressure resulting in 17 fast break points.


On individual performances for Iowa, it was a collective effort that dismantled Minnesota’s defenses; however, one player fouled out indicating intense physicality in play.


The Golden Gophers did show resilience despite being outplayed. They managed to convert points off turnovers into scoring opportunities totaling up at 20 points but struggled from three-point range hitting only three out of nineteen attempts for a lowly sixteen percent conversion rate.
